Uniform Commercial Code and Financial Investigations
The Uniform Commercial Code plays a vital role in the regulation of monetary dealings in the United States, including the state of California. For companies seeking to establish credit, comprehending UCC filings is important. The Sec. of State of California offers a tool for UCC searches enabling business owners and lenders to investigate security interests. This search is vital for determining whether a particular asset is burdened by a legal claim, which can affect a company's ability to obtain financing or draw in backers.

Using resources like the California business portal, users can perform a detailed UCC search by accessing information related to filed documents. This process not only helps in verifying the legal standing of a business but also aids in spotting potential risks associated with existing financial obligations. By utilizing the California Secretary of State number lookup, individuals can gain insights into the entity’s economic condition and debts, ensuring informed decisions in business dealings.
